CVE-2001-1160 describes a remote command execution vulnerability in Microburst Technologies uDirectory 2.0 and earlier, stemming from improper handling of shell metacharacters in the category_file field of udirectory.pl. This flaw carries a high CVSS score of 7.5, indicating it can be exploited remotely without authentication, leading to complete compromise of confidentiality, integrity, and availability. While not listed on CISA's KEV catalog, public exploit code exists on ExploitDB, and the vulnerability has garnered significant community discussion, with 10 mentions across various platforms.
